mojira.dev
MCPE-125841

Transparent blocks/foliage rendering becomes imprecise at far distances

Some transparent blocks and entity shadows glitch out when looked at from far away.

How to reproduce: Use a spyglass or low FOV and look at something like a tree far away with a high enough render distance.

What should happen: It looks clear and normal as if you are standing next to it.

What happens: It glitches out and looks strange.

Video of this issue: https://1drv.ms/v/s!AtRG9IMXYTSSiD0hwM_pUZmgv1aQ

Linked issues

Attachments

Comments

migrated

After more testing it appears this isn't a spyglass specific issue and it can be seen with certain blocks.

This bug seems to be transparent block rendering becoming more imprecise the further away from the camera it is with it affecting certain flowers (sun flowers being affected the most) and especially leaves as you can see in my post, not seen in my post but that is also affected by this issue is powdered snow.

The effects of this bug can be worse on some platforms using renderdragon from my experience where far away transparent objects just break down into an incoherent mess.

migrated

Affects 1.17.40.20

Ju_mao

After the render Dragon update, some blocks have bad performance in the distance

This causes the framerate to drop as the player moves

The translucent squares were offset in the wrong direction, causing the flicker

Sunflowers and top snow flicker, grass and leaves drift in the wrong direction

How to reproduce:

1.Look for sunflower plains or snow-covered woods

2.Use a telescope to look far away

I'm sure the render dragon did this
One possible solution is to eliminate the offset and confirm the relationship between the overlapping layers

If the two layers are in the same position, a strange flicker will occur

Testing showed that the translucent material was skewed towards the player

migrated

(Unassigned)

515690

Confirmed

Multiple

1.19.60.22 Preview, 1.19.50.22 Preview, 1.19.50.21 Preview, 1.19.10.23 Preview, 1.19.10.22 Preview, ..., 1.18.30.30 Beta, 1.19.0, 1.19.40, 1.19.50, 1.19.83 Hotfix

Retrieved